    The song itself is not about Spring Day, but about loss and grief. The video, however is about the Sewol ferry tragedy. It was only confirmed by BTS in late 2020 in an interview. There is another explanation, by Italian ARMY that is even more heartbreaking. Italian ARMY's explanation goes more into the actual tragedy and includes footage from the tragedy, from the parents begging someone to save their children and even a clip from inside the sinking ship, where a man can be heard making an announcement that strongly urges the passengers on the ferry to stay put. The video also goes into the cause of the tragedy and it's aftermath. If you guys are strong enough to watch something like that, I highly recommend it, but it's okay if you aren't able to. That explanation video is so detailed and heart wrenching that there are a number of people who can't watch the whole thing. There are also even more details in the MV that indicate that it represents the Sewol ferry sinking than are pointed out in this video. The boys even performed Spring Day on an award show one time, and the stage was made to look as if it was on the bottom of the sea.

    The worst thing about the disaster - the captain and crew fled the ship the morning 9.35 - the ferry did not sink until the night - they left the warning to "not move and stay still" playing on a loop through the ship. Only the children that disobeyed the warning survived. The others drowned as they were so ingrained to listen to authority. The civilian boats that attempted to rescue people were stopped by the coast guard as people would discover the boat was illegally overloaded.
    Parents on the shore were receiving desperate calls and texts from their children begging for help. And the coastguard did nothing. The only rescue the coastguard made that day was the captain and crew... The people that got rescued were rescued by fishing vessels that got there first before they were stopped...3 years the ferry lay at the bottom as the Govt would not raise it for fear of discovering the truth.... They found video footage taken on mobile phones that were recovered of children wishing their families goodbye. One of the civilian rescue divers later committed suicide after having to recover so many children's bodies knowing that he could have saved them but was forcibly stopped.
    As a parent I could not comprehend having to live through such a thing. Horrific that your own government would perpetrate and then cover up such a incident... jailing dissenters for protesting. It was proven that there were high officials with financial interests in the ferry. The president colluded with them to bury the truth and hamper investigations... 10000 people in the public eye (reporters, artists, etc) put on a Govt blacklist for speaking about it.
    BTS went and paid respects to the parents of the victims in 2014 when the tragedy occured. No Cameras - No fan fair - just doing what was right...They also donated approx $100,000 (that year they only earnt $300,000 - they gave 1/3 of their earnings) to help the parents in their fight for justice.... We only found out about the donation years later as one of the parents was sick of all the hatred BTS was always getting and wanted others to know just how decent they are.
    The MV, The album cover, The choreography all relate back to the Sewol. But The song is about missing anyone you love and are separated from. They have since been singing Spring Day during the pandemic as the world is now longing for a spring day. Spring Day has never left the music charts, to this day it is still in the top 100 charts.... almost 7 years later and this song still speaks to people everywhere.

    The Sewol sinking happened in April 16, 2014. I was a high school teacher in California when this happened. My students were the same age as the students on the field trip. I followed this story. (I did not discover BTS until 2020). "Spring Day" came out in February 2017, in the midst of protests and government crackdowns, including the impeachment proceedings against the president of Korea. Artist, actors, public figures, etcetera who spoke out for the victims' families and the survivors were attacked in the media, reputations smirched, lost their jobs, some wound up in jail. It was illegal to speak against the government. After the impeachment of President Park and during her trial, her orders to ruin the lives of those who publicly supported the families were confirmed.

    Hi there, The song itself wasn't written about the ferry disaster, but the MV obviously is related. In fact, Jin confirmed a few years later in an interview that the MV was about a sad event. You didn't notice that the merry-go-round has the word "You'll never walk alone" on it. As I'm sure you know being from the UK, same as me, this is the song for Liverpool Football Club. Do you remember the Hillsborough disaster in 1989 where about 90 people including children sadly lost their lives in a crowd crush? Hillsborough families met with relatives of the victims of the Sewol Ferry Disaster to show their support and to share their knowledge and expertise in seeking out the truth of what happened.
